Tip of the Day:

Want a dead-simple way to peel garlic? Microwave it for 10-20 seconds and the clove will slip right out of the skin.

FBI Warns Against Using Public USB Charging Stations


The FBI is warning the public against using publicly available USB charging stations to power up their devices. In a tweet, the federal law enforcement agency’s Denver office stated that bad actors could deliver malware to your device while you’re charging. Read More »
